Comparators Texas Instruments LMV339M/NOPB Overview
The Texas Instruments LMV339M/NOPB is a standout product in the field of Comparators, providing reliable and precise voltage level detection. This IC features a tiny quad comparator designed for applications that demand low voltage and low power consumption. Engineered for versatility, the LMV339M/NOPB's compact 14-SOIC package makes it ideal for space-constrained applications, ensuring it meets the rigorous demands of modern electronic systems. With its ability to perform under low voltage conditions, this comparator is particularly suitable for portable devices and other applications where power efficiency is critical. This overview highlights why the Comparators Texas Instruments LMV339M/NOPB is an essential component for developers looking to optimize their electronic designs.
LMV339M/NOPB Features
The LMV339M/NOPB comparator by Texas Instruments boasts several key features that make it a preferred choice for high-performance applications. These features include a low input bias current, a wide operating voltage range from 2.7 V to 5.5 V, and a low input offset voltage. Additionally, the device offers rail-to-rail output capability, enhancing its compatibility with other components in a circuit. The power consumption is also minimal, further augmenting its suitability for battery-operated devices.
LMV339M/NOPB Applications
- Battery Management Systems: Utilized for monitoring cell voltage levels, ensuring balanced charging and discharging to enhance battery life and performance.
- Energy-Saving Home Appliances: Employed in circuits that require efficient power usage, contributing to the overall reduction of household energy consumption.
- Portable Medical Devices: Essential for accurate and reliable measurements, where precise voltage comparison can significantly impact device functionality and patient safety.
- Alarm Systems: Used in sensing circuits to detect deviations from preset thresholds, crucial for triggering alerts and ensuring security.
- Automotive Electronics: Integral in systems requiring robust performance under varying voltage conditions, contributing to safer and more efficient vehicle operations.
